What is lucid dreaming?
Lucid dreaming occurs when a person realizes they are dreaming while still in the dream state. This awareness allows individuals to take control of their dreams, exploring unique scenarios and experiences. It’s a fascinating way to tap into creativity and self-discovery during sleep.

Reality checks
- Pinch your nose and try to breathe through it.
- Look at your hands and check for abnormalities.
- Read a sentence, look away, and read it again.
- Try to push your finger through your palm.
- Ask yourself, « Am I dreaming? » throughout the day.
Incorporating reality checks into your daily routine helps increase your chances of achieving lucid dreaming. By questioning your reality, you train your mind to recognize dream states. This practice boosts your awareness and prepares you for a more vivid and creative dreaming experience.
Wake-back-to-bed method
- Set an alarm for 5 to 6 hours after falling asleep.
- Wake up and stay awake for 20 to 30 minutes.
- Engage in activities that stimulate your mind, like reading about lucid dreaming.
- Return to bed with the intention of becoming aware in your dreams.
- Focus on your intention as you fall back asleep.
Using the wake-back-to-bed method can significantly enhance your chances of experiencing lucid dreaming. This technique combines waking and intention-setting to help you achieve greater lucidity in your dreams, ultimately boosting your creativity and dream recall.
Mnemonic induction of lucid dreams
Mnemonic induction of lucid dreams involves using specific phrases or cues to trigger awareness during dreams. You can create a mantra, such as « I will realize I’m dreaming, » and repeat it before sleep. This technique conditions your mind to recognize when you are in a dream state. Consistent practice improves your chances of experiencing lucid dreams.
